The Kansas City, Kansas Public Schools (KCKPS) is a nationally recognized urban school district that serves approximately 22,000 students and 60+ different languages are spoken in the homes of our students. KCKPS is home to Sumner Academy, the #6 highest rated High School in the Nation and #1 High School in Kansas according to the US News rankings.
With Head Start/preschools, 28 elementary schools, 7 middle schools, and 5 college and career academies/high schools, we are the fifth largest district in the state of Kansas and our student population is approximately 56% Hispanic, 24% African American, 9% White, and 6% Asian. To serve our students, the district employs approximately 4,000 employees including more than 1,800 teachers.
JOB GOAL:
The Chief Operations and Finance Officer (COFO) serves as the senior executive responsible for all operational and financial functions of Kansas City, Kansas Public Schools (KCKPS), reporting directly to the Superintendent. The COFO is a key strategic partner in shaping and implementing the district's vision and ensuring long-term fiscal and operational sustainability.
This role integrates finance and operations to ensure alignment between financial strategy and educational goals. The COFO leads the Finance and Operations departments-including budgeting, payroll, procurement, benefits, construction, grants, and risk management-and develops a multi-year financial framework to support the district's mission. As a member of the Superintendent's Cabinet, the COFO is expected to engage with stakeholders including the Board of Education, school leaders, families, and the broader community.
